Applicant's summary and conclusion

Interpretation of results:
inherently biodegradable
Conclusions:
The substance is inherently biodegradable
Executive summary:

The substance was tested for inherent biodegradability in a Zahn-Wellens-Test acording to OECD 302B. A biodegradation of more than 97 % was observed after 20 days.
